Translating Vector Art to Stitched Reality

The transition from a digital SVG to a machine embroidery design requires careful interpretation. The "Rockin" aspect of this title implies dynamic lines or musical elements, which often present challenges in digitizing. In my experience testing similar graphics for sweatshirt embroidery, bold shapes generally perform better than intricate details. If this design features thin, distressed textures common in rock-and-roll aesthetics, those areas must be converted to running stitches or open fill stitches rather than dense satin columns to prevent fabric puckering.

For a recent client project involving a boutique pet shop, I evaluated this specific style for a line of crewneck sweatshirts. The goal was to create a personalized gift option for dog moms. Visually, the layout needs to be balanced. A top-heavy design might cause hooping issues on stretchy fleece, while a bottom-heavy layout could look awkward on a curved chest placement. The Rockin the Beagle Mom Life SVG appears to have a centered composition that works well for standard left-chest placements or full-center designs on adult apparel. When digitizing, I would recommend checking the negative space. Beagles have distinct tricolor markings; ensuring these color blocks are defined by clean stop points rather than excessive jump stitches is crucial for production efficiency.

Navigating Fabric Limitations and Stabilization

Not every substrate is friendly to detailed graphics. While this design is versatile, caution is required when working with textured or unstable materials. I advise against using complex versions of this design on terry cloth bath towels or ribbed knit beanies unless you employ a heavy water-soluble topping. The texture of these fabrics can swallow fine details, making the beagle’s facial expression or the decorative accents disappear.

Stabilizer choice is non-negotiable. For baby embroidery items like onesies, where softness is paramount, use a lightweight cut-away mesh stabilizer rather than tear-away. Tear-away residues can irritate sensitive skin and distort the design after washing. Conversely, for structured items like caps or denim jackets, a firm tear-away or adhesive-backed stabilizer provides the necessary resistance for crisp satin stitch borders. Always test your stitch density on scrap fabric first. If the design feels stiff or bulletproof, reduce the underlay or adjust the pull compensation. A comfortable finished product sells better than a visually perfect but unwearable one.

Color Contrast and Thread Selection

Beagle coloring typically involves black, white, and tan. When selecting thread colors, avoid exact matches to the fabric background. If embroidering on a black sweatshirt, outline dark elements with a contrasting running stitch or use a lighter shade of grey to define edges. Without this contrast, the design loses depth and visual impact. For multicolor designs, verify that your machine can handle the number of color changes efficiently. Excessive stops increase production time and the risk of registration errors.

Professional Considerations for Makers and Sellers

Before listing any item featuring the Rockin the Beagle Mom Life SVG, conduct thorough due diligence. As a business owner, protecting your reputation is as important as the quality of your stitching. First, confirm the licensing terms. Just because a file is sold as an SVG does not automatically grant commercial embroidery rights. Some designers restrict mass production or require attribution. Always document your license agreement.

Secondly, invest time in creating accurate printable mockups and photos of actual stitched samples. Customers trust what they can see. A flat digital image cannot convey the sheen of rayon thread or the texture of fill stitch. Show close-ups of the stitching on the actual garment type you intend to sell. This transparency reduces returns and builds buyer confidence. If you are selling the digital embroidery file itself, include a technical sheet noting recommended hoop size, stabilizer type, and fabric suggestions. This added value distinguishes professional design assets from amateur offerings.

Finally, consider the longevity of the product. Items intended for frequent washing, such as baby bibs or dish towels, require durable construction. Ensure all satin stitches have adequate underlay to prevent fraying. Test wash your sample multiple times before finalizing your production settings. A design that unravels after three cycles will destroy your brand's credibility.
